4 x Asian TrafficThe Asian traffic appears to the traveling Westerner first as pure chaos. Only with some adjustment, he recognizes thesitantly, that even this apparent chaos subject certain rules and conventions. However, these are not "laws" laid down, deviations are possible at any time and any day. All participants have to reckon with (almost) all expect and all are trying to drive around difficulties and obstacles with as possible less speed reduction. Another specificity is that everywhere, people moving, pedestrians, cyclists, Rikshaws, mopeds, trucks and even cars. The man is not hidden in a car, but moves visible in this maze. For all the similarity between the four cities Yangoon, Bangkok, Saigon and Phnom Penh differentiate, while Bangkok is certainly taking the western understanding of traffic rules as closely as possible. Recorded in Yangoon and Moulmein, Myanmar, 2005 |
